BEGIN:VCALENDAR
VERSION:2.0
PRODID:-//ZContent.net//ZapCalLib 1.0//EN
CALSCALE:GREGORIAN
METHOD:PUBLISH
BEGIN:VEVENT
DTSTART:20260226T090000
DTEND:20260226T130000
SUMMARY;CHARSET=UTF-8:Server & Web-Technologien Workshop
URL:https://www.sfg.at/e/server-web-technologien-workshop/
DESCRIPTION;CHARSET=UTF-8:\nClient-Server-Architekturen verstehen \n\nIn di
 esem Workshop werden grundlegende Dienste in modernen IT-Landschaften erkl
 ärt und konfiguriert. Der Fokus liegt auf einem fundierten Verständnis v
 on Client-Server-Architekturen sowie den Protokollen der obersten Schicht 
 des OSI-Netzwerk-Referenzmodells.\n&nbsp\;\nEin besonderer Schwerpunkt lie
 gt auf Diensten im World Wide Web (WWW)\, insbesondere auf der Kommunikati
 on über das Hypertext Transfer Protocol (HTTP). Im Zusammenhang damit wir
 d auch die Programmiersprache JavaScript sowohl auf der Client- als auch a
 uf der Serverseite behandelt.\n&nbsp\;\nZum besseren Verständnis des Prot
 okollkonzepts wird ein eigens entwickelter\, proprietärer Webserver in Py
 thon eingesetzt. Dieser dient als Einstieg in die praktische Nutzung von N
 etzwerken – etwa durch den Zugriff via Webbrowser als Client. Ziel ist e
 s\, den Übergang vom reinen Netzwerkverständnis zur konkreten Anwendung 
 zu vermitteln.\n&nbsp\;\nInhalt\nNach dem Einstieg in die Protokollkommuni
 kation werden gängige Internetdienste und ihre zugehörigen Protokolle au
 f virtuellen Maschinen installiert und grundlegend konfiguriert:\n\nDomain
  Name Server (DNS)\nMail Server: Simple Mail Transfer Protocol (SMTP)\, In
 ternet Message Access Protocol (IMAP)\nWebserver und Webservices: Apache W
 ebserver\, Fast API Webservice\, Node.js\n\n&nbsp\;\nIm weiteren Verlauf w
 ird das Konzept der Service-orientierten Architektur (SOA) vorgestellt und
  anhand eines praktischen Beispiels mit Fast API vertieft.\n&nbsp\;\nAbsch
 ließend werden Maßnahmen zur Absicherung und Härtung („Hardening“) 
 von Webservern und -diensten behandelt\, um ein grundlegendes Verständnis
  für IT-Sicherheit im Webumfeld zu vermitteln.\n&nbsp\;\nVorraussetzungen
 :\nNetzwerktechnologien\, Python Grundlagen\, Linux Grundlagen\nVisual Stu
 dio Code (Python\, JavaScript)\, PuTTY (Windows)\n&nbsp\;\nZiele\nIn dem W
 orkshop soll ein tieferes Verständnis für einige der wichtigsten Technol
 ogien in unserer heutigen digitalen Welt vermittelt werden\, und die Teiln
 ehmer in der Lage sein diese auch sicher zu betreiben.\n
LOCATION;CHARSET=UTF-8:FH Joanneum\; \nWerk-VI-Straße 46\, 8605 Kapfenberg
END:VEVENT
END:VCALENDAR
